Discover the quiet charm of St. Antönien, nestled in the heart of Prättigau, Switzerland, where your family can slow down and reconnect amid breathtaking alpine scenery. Wake up to the crisp mountain air and the gentle sound of cowbells, then wander through the picturesque village, where traditional wooden chalets line winding paths. The nearby peaks of the Rätikon mountains provide a dramatic backdrop for your family photos, while the welcoming locals make every guest feel at home.

For families who love the outdoors, St. Antönien is a gateway to adventure. Explore scenic hiking trails suitable for all ages, like the gentle path to Partnunsee, a crystal-clear mountain lake perfect for a summer picnic or a paddle in a rented rowboat. In winter, the area transforms into a snowy playground, with cross-country ski routes and sledding hills that invite laughter and friendly races. Breathe in the pine-scented air as you explore, and let the kids discover wildflowers and mountain streams along the way.

After a day of exploration, unwind together at a cozy lakeside inn or enjoy a hearty meal at one of Prättigau’s family-friendly mountain restaurants. The region offers warm hospitality, fresh local cuisine, and plenty of space for children to roam safely. Whether you visit for a sunny lakeside summer or a snowy alpine winter, St. Antönien in Prättigau promises a memorable family escape, where nature and comfort blend seamlessly for all ages.
